> On Sun, Oct 09, 2011 at 11:02:25PM +0200, Axel Beckert wrote:
> > gnustep-back-common reproducibly fails to configure after upgrade on
> > one of my systems (kfreebsd-i386) as follows.
> > 
> > Error: for some reason, argv not properly set up during GNUstep base 
> > initialization
> > xargs: mknfonts: terminated by signal 6
> 
> This is a reincarnation of #593898, when the number of arguments exceeds 
> 512.

Now that's why it somehow looked familiar! I even debugged it the same way
like back then. :-)

Strange that I didn't find that bug when googling for that error
message.

> The only way I see as a workaround is to build gnustep-base with 
> --enable-fake-main, which is already the case on a number of *BSD 
> systems.

The fix from back then doesn't help again respectively anymore?

> However, this change is ABI-incompatible so all GNUstep 
> packages must be binNMUed _again_ on kfreebsd*.  Is this acceptable for 
> the release team?
